Configure PCs on your LAN After installing the DSA-3100, each computer's TCP/IP network settings and Internet access configuration may need to be re-configured: TCP/IP network settings If your PC uses the default Windows XP/2000/Me/98SE setting, no changes need to be made. Just restart your PC. If you are running Mac OS 9 or OS X, set your network settings to DHCP and select Apply. DSA-3100 will act as a DHCP Server, automatically providing a suitable IP address (and related information) to each computer when the computer reboots or when the network settings refresh. For all non-Server versions of Windows, the default TCP/IP setting is to act as a DHCP client. In Windows, the setting for this is Obtain an IP address automatically. If you are using a fixed IP address on your LAN, or if you want to check your TCP/IP setting, refer to the Networking Basics section in this manual. 12
